首页 > 科技 >

🌳 二叉树的遍历:先序遍历中左子树为空的情况

发布时间:2025-03-15 04:26:27来源:

在学习数据结构时,二叉树的遍历是一个重要的知识点。今天,我们来聊聊二叉树的先序遍历,并特别关注一种情况——当左子树为空时,会发生什么? 🌟

先序遍历的顺序是“根-左-右”,这意味着首先访问根节点,然后递归地对左子树进行遍历,最后处理右子树。如果左子树为空(例如叶子节点只有右孩子),那么在遍历过程中,左子树的部分将直接跳过,程序会直接转向右子树的遍历。这种情况虽然看起来简单,但却是理解递归逻辑的关键点之一。💡

举个例子,假设一棵二叉树的根节点值为A,其右子树有B和C两个节点,而左子树为空。那么先序遍历的结果将是“A → B → C”。这种情况下,虽然左子树不存在,但我们依然遵循先序规则,确保逻辑清晰且完整。🍃

通过这样的分析,我们可以更好地掌握二叉树的遍历技巧,同时提升对递归算法的理解深度!🚀

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。